I think that's your PATS transceiver. It reads the key code and sends it to the PATS module, and allows the engine to start. If the engine will start, its OK.

The key warning chime switch is inside the ignition switch itself. I don't think you can buy it separately, so you will have to replace the entire switch assembly.
